Frequently asked questions about Santa Lucia Middle
How many students attend Santa Lucia Middle?
Santa Lucia Middle has 112 students enrolled. It is a middle school in Cambria, CA. CCD year-over-year: 121 (2022-23) → 123 (2023-24), nearly flat (+2).
What is the student-teacher ratio at Santa Lucia Middle?
The student-teacher ratio at Santa Lucia Middle is 12.4:1, which is 42% lower than the California average of 21.5:1 and 21% lower than the national average of 15.7:1. Lower ratios generally mean more individual attention per student.
What percentage of students receive free lunch at Santa Lucia Middle?
72.7% of students at Santa Lucia Middle are eligible for free lunch, compared to the California average of 55.5%.
What is the racial and ethnic makeup of Santa Lucia Middle?
The largest demographic group at Santa Lucia Middle is Hispanic or Latino at 75.9% of enrollment, in Cambria, CA.
What is the Resource Investment Index for Santa Lucia Middle?
Santa Lucia Middle has a Resource Investment Index of 37/100 (typical reported resources relative to schools nationally) based on 4 factors: student-teacher ratio, gifted-program reporting, counselor availability, chronic absenteeism. Not a test-score or academic measure (national median ~41/100, see methodology).
How does Santa Lucia Middle rank among public schools in Cambria?
By Resource Investment Index, Santa Lucia Middle ranks #2 of 4 public schools in Cambria, CA. This compares federal resource and staffing data among local peers; it is not a test-score or academic ranking.
